要给MySQL账号赋予创建表的权限,可以使用以下步骤:
使用管理员账号登录到MySQL服务器。
执行以下命令来授予创建表的权限:
GRANT CREATE TABLE ON database_name.* TO 'username'@'localhost';
在上述命令中,将 database_name
替换为实际的数据库名称,username
替换为要授权的用户名。
- 如果需要将权限授予远程访问的用户,可以将
'localhost'
修改为相应的远程访问地址或IP。例如:
GRANT CREATE TABLE ON database_name.* TO 'username'@'192.168.0.%';
这样将允许以 'username'@'192.168.0.%'
形式登录并具有创建表的权限。
- 最后,使用以下命令刷新权限使其生效:
FLUSH PRIVILEGES;
这样就成功地给MySQL账号赋予了创建表的权限。请注意,在实际操作中,请根据需求调整数据库名称、用户名和访问地址等参数。
内容由零声教学AI助手提供,问题来源于学员提问